Pittsburgh's legendary Get Hip Records got the I Love My Label treatment on the show Friday. It was incredibly fun to spin nearly three hours of the label's deep offerings of garage, punk, pop, surf and more. Barbara Garcia-Bernardo, Vice President of Get Hip and wife of founder Gregg Kostelich of The Cynics, was even nice enough to do a Q&A with me, which you can find on WMSE's Sonic Diet blog. The prolific (and incredibly nice) Jack Rice, bassist for the Blow Pops, also stopped by to talk about his band's time on Get Hip, being huge in Finland and the pitfalls of drinking with Paul Collins.
